- 1. v. i. To cry out with a loud, full sound; to cry with vehemence, as in calling or exultation; to shout; to vociferate. Source: opted
- 2. v. i. To cry loudly, as a child from pain or vexation. Source: opted
- 3. v. t. To proclaim with a loud voice, or by outcry, as a hawker or town-crier does. Source: opted
- 4. n. A loud, prolonged cry; an outcry. Source: opted
- 5. v. shout loudly and without restraint Source: wordnet
- 6. v. make a raucous noise Source: wordnet
- 7. v. cry loudly Source: wordnet
